{ Definition }

MUD as a noun:

1. (mud, clay) = water soaked soil; soft wet earth

2. slanderous remarks or charges

MUD as a verb:

1. (mire, muck, mud, muck up) = soil with mud, muck, or mire; "The child mucked up his shirt while playing ball in the garden"

2. plaster with mud
